Loren Parra currently serves as the Director of Public Affairs at The Miami Foundation, the leading community foundation of South Florida. In her role, she leads the Foundation’s Civic Leadership Agenda, focused on addressing critical quality of life issues in Miami-Dade County through convening, policy and grantmaking.
Prior to joining the Foundation, Loren worked as the Director of the George Barley Water Prize, an international science initiative incubating phosphorus-removal technologies and previously served as the Regional Director to former U.S. Senator Bill Nelson, managing local outreach efforts and acting as a liaison to federal resources for Miami-Dade County.
Loren holds a bachelor’s degree in Political Science and an MBA from the University of Florida. She currently resides in Coral Gables with her cat, Luna.
